What Is Customer Journey Automation and Why Is It Transforming Industries?
Customer journey automation refers to the use of technology to manage and analyze customer interactions across various touchpoints. These tools play a pivotal role in enhancing customer experiences by automating data collection, analysis, and reporting, allowing businesses to identify pain points and optimize interactions effectively.
The transformation brought about by customer journey automation is profound. It addresses competitive challenges such as fragmented customer feedback, inefficient manual analysis, and the inability to act on insights in real time. By leveraging automation, organizations can create a seamless experience that not only meets but anticipates customer needs.

How Do You Measure Customer Journey Automation Competitive Performance?
Market Performance Purpose: Measuring performance is essential to ensure that automation tools are delivering competitive advantages.
Competitive Performance Indicators: Key metrics to track include:
- Customer Satisfaction Score (CSAT): Measures satisfaction with specific interactions.
- Net Promoter Score (NPS): Evaluates customer loyalty and likelihood to recommend.
- Conversion Rates: Tracks the effectiveness of touchpoints in driving sales.
- Churn Rate: Measures the percentage of customers lost over a period.
Competitive Tracking Strategy: Organizations should regularly monitor these metrics to optimize their automation strategies and ensure they are meeting customer needs effectively.
